## Runbook: PriceSplit Rollout

Hey release folks — before shipping the PriceSplit ticket-pricing experiment, flip the `pricesplit_enabled` flag in stages (5%, 25%, full). Watch the quote-error dashboard for ten minutes between stages. If refund volume spikes, roll back and ping the pricing channel. To verify bucket counts during rollout, query the experiment database directly using the following connection string.

database URL for bahop-yagep: mssql://sildor_svc:35ha7jz@db-fb6d.nelvrodyn.example:5432/casath

Hello release channel,

Ahead of the weekly eng sync: logreel, our internal log-tailing CLI, has release 2.9 staged. It adds structured-filter support and fixes the timestamp drift we discussed last sync. Please review the changelog and flag blockers before Thursday; otherwise it ships Friday morning. For traceability, the staged build's token is included directly below.

session token of kahag-bawip = htk6_729d08

☐ Rotate the signing key for Bucketeer, the A/B assignment service, during the quarterly ceremony. Verify both custodians present. Export the new key to the sealed enclave, confirm assignment hashes stay stable across the swap, then destroy the old shard. Record the ceremony in the Lanthorn ledger. The recovery passphrase follows below.

recovery phrase for yahap-faduf: sorion-kasath-briath-gorius-ulaael-zorvan-aldiel-quenwyn-casdor-framir-julwyn-novvan-zorox

/*
 * Load test config for the Quickbasket checkout flow.
 * New contractors: read this before touching anything.
 * The harness simulates shoppers moving cart -> address ->
 * payment against the staging stack only. Never point it at
 * production; the Fennel gateway has no sandbox isolation
 * there. Runs are capped by duration and virtual-user count,
 * and the harness self-aborts when error rates cross the
 * failure threshold. Results land in the shared perf channel
 * after each run. All limits come from the constants below.
 */

limits module of kagug-tahop:
RATE_LIMITS = {
    "holath": 1,
    "druael": 10,
}